WebBinary inputs Two binary inputs are available on ZN523. A third contact may be used in parallel with the analog input n°3. Each binary input associates an input signal less than 2 Vdc with closed contacts and greater than 3 Vdc with open contacts. WebDDC Status Type 1. This is the basic binary (on or off) CT or current transformer and making an experienced educated guess the most common type of status. It is really nothing more than a switch that closes or opens its contacts when it senses current through a wire. Simply put this over a wire going to a load like a fan motor or pump and when ...
